Renal histotripsy is a non-invasive, non-thermal, mechanical process that uses a focused beam of sonic energy to destroy solid renal tumors and is currently in a prospective, multi-center, single-arm pivotal trial designed to evaluate the effectiveness and safety of the device for the destruction of kidney tissue by treating primary solid renal tumors
